INTL NICKEL CONF: Indonesia betting on EV battery boom with HPAL production, Macquarie says

June 07, 2019 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

Indonesia will continue to ramp up its production of refined nickel in anticipation of demand for material to be used in electric vehicle (EV) batteries, senior Macquarie consultant Jim Lennon told delegates at the 7th International Nickel Conference in Amsterdam on Thursday June 6.

Macquarie has forecast that global nickel supply must grow by 1.7 million tonnes per year between 2018 and 2030. This would be an increase of 87.5% from the growth of 910,000 tpy between 2006 and 2018.The investment bank believed that battery demand will be the main driver of this growth, accounting for 890,000 tpy of the necessary 1.7 million tpy growth."Indonesia is the only place in the world where nickel investment for EV [usage] can take place," Lennon said.The Southeast Asian country was developing a high pressure acid leaching (HPAL) project pipeline to satisfy the forecast battery...
